Manchester City to flex financial muscles by beating Liverpool to Athletic Bilbao's Javi Martinez

By Sportsmail Reporter
Last updated at 11:29 PM on 30th May 2010

Manchester City are weighing up a deal for Athletic Bilbao midfielder Javi Martinez.

The highly-rated 21-year-old has been linked with Liverpool over recent years but City scouts have monitored him closely in recent months and have been putting together an extensive file documenting his background, habits and personality.

They also had scouts in the crowd in Austria on Saturday as he made his full Spain debut coming on as a substitute for Barcelona's Xavi against Saudi Arabia.

Martinez, who is rated at around £18million, is 6ft 3ins tall and plays in an attacking midfield position.

Liverpool manager Rafa Benitez is a big fan but cannot compete financially with City who are working through a list of targets headed by Valencia's David Silva

I think you are misunderstanding how the release clause works.... if a club offers 34m and thus triggers the release clause, then the club cannot prevent the player from talking to another club and leaving if the amount in the clause is matched.

After midnight tonight that clause is no longer valid... now that does not mean the price will drop... it could actually rise if Wolfsburg want to keep Dzeko. And so far McClaren has clearly stated he would rather keep the player than get money for him, the report in the German newspaper actually suggested that they will force Dzeko to stay with them for another year if noone triggers the escape clause today.

We can offer the 40m Euros and enter direct negotiations with him, if he wants to enter them, without Wolfsburg being able to do a thing about it, until midnight.

After that, any team can offer however much they want (20p or £20 billion, doesn't matter), and it is up to Wolfsburg whether they accept, and then up to Dzeko as to whether he wants to enter talks.

Essentially, he doesn't have to come to us, and I doubt he will unless he wants to. I expect other teams to make a bid from tomorrow onwards, some of which he'll display an interest in, but it's up to Wolfsburg- based on whether or not they think the bidding team has matched their valuation- to allow him to enter negotiations. They're not exactly overly inclined to sell, so he almost definitely won't be anyone's for anything near the region of 20 million.
